How often does Anne Arundel County have a water bill? Your bill is determined by the amount of water that has flowed through your meter since the last meter reading if you have public water and wastewater service. The meters are read on a quarterly basis. Anne Arundel County water bill rates (Effective July 1, 2019) Fee. What is looks like on the bill. Price. Water. WATER. $2.83/1,000 gallons (Water rates increased 4.8% in July 2019) Wastewater (sewer) WASTEWATER. $4.97/1,000 gallons (Wastewater rates increased 4.9% in July 2019)

About. The water supply system consists of 3 independent wells and 8 major water treatment facilities. The system provides clean safe drinking water to thousands of county customers. The water treatment facilities derive their supply from 55 production wells. The capacity of the water system is 66.5 million gallons per day (MGD).
